Balipata - Kaniha, Angul

Balipata is a village situated in the Kaniha tehsil of Angul district, Odisha. It is located approximately 12 km from Kaniha and around 45 km from Anugul . Kakudia serves as the Gram Panchayat for Balipata village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Balipata is 403787. The village covers a total geographical area of 100 hectares and falls under the 759117 pincode. Anugul is the nearest town, located about 45 km away.

Balipata village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Pallahara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Dhenkanal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Balipata

According to the 2011 Census, Balipata village had a total population of 664 people, including 350 males and 314 females, living in 163 households. The sex ratio was 897 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 81.65%, with male literacy at 92.81% and female literacy at 69.12%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 98, while the Scheduled Tribe (ST) population was 17.

Transport and Connectivity of Balipata

Public transport in the Balipata is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Talcher, while the nearest airport is Hirakud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 92.1 km.
